Processing steps for GSE77634
  1. Cel files were analyzed using Expression Console (build 1.4.1.46, Affymetrix), with RMA normalization and DABG probe-level detection.
  2. Only probesets with detection p-value ≤ 0.05 in more than half of the microarray samples were considered for downstream analysis.
  3. All probes corresponding to cassette exons profiled on the microarray (comprising exclusion junction, upstream and downstream inclusion junction, and inclusion exonic probes) were identified and normalized against the average signal on a per-gene basis to remove gene expression changes.
  4. Student’s t-test was performed on residuals for inclusion probes and exclusion probes separately to identify robust splicing changes, which were quantified by SepScore ( defined as the normalized change in exclusion minus the normalized change in inclusion).
